Funeral Costs in El Paso, TX (2026)
Based on data from 15 funeral homes in El Paso, Texas. Average direct cremation: $1,652.
How much does a funeral cost in El Paso?
Funeral Home Prices in El Paso, Texas
Itemized pricing from 15 funeral homes. Updated 2026.
| Funeral Home | Direct Cremation | Traditional Burial | Basic Services Fee | Phone |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Crestview Funeral Home 1462 N. Zaragoza | $1,495 | — | $1,295 | 915-856-1400 |
| El Paso Mission Funeral Home 2600 E. Yandell | $635 | — | $795 | 915-562-9999 |
| Hillcrest Funeral Homes 5054 Doniphan Dr | $1,245 | — | $2,795 | 915-587-0202 |
| Kaster-Maxon & Futrell Funeral 8817 Dyer St | $2,780 | — | $1,755 | 915-751-1287 |
| LA Paz Funeral Home/El Paso 3331 Alameda Ave | $500 | — | $1,395 | 915-532-2101 |
| Martin Funeral Home 3839 Montana Ave | $2,795 | — | $1,755 | 915-566-3955 |
| Martin Funeral Home/El Paso 128 N Resler Dr | $2,795 | — | $2,795 | 915-584-1234 |
| Mt Carmel Funeral Home 1755 N Zaragoza Rd | $1,035 | — | $695 | 915-857-3535 |
| Perches Funeral Home 7580 Alameda Avenue | $1,395 | — | $795 | 915-772-0755 |
| San Jose Funeral Home-Central 601 S. Virginia | $1,785 | — | $650 | 915-532-1856 |
| San Jose Funeral Home-East 10950 Pelicano Drive | $750 | — | $1,380 | 915-590-8700 |
| Sunset Funeral Homes-Americas 9521 North Loop | $1,894 | — | $1,755 | 915-858-4408 |
| Sunset Funeral Homes-East 750 N Carolina | $1,894 | — | $1,755 | 915-594-4424 |
| Sunset Funeral Homes-Northeast 4631 Hondo Pass | $1,894 | — | $1,755 | 915-755-4494 |
| Sunset Funeral Homes-West 480 Resler Street | $1,894 | — | $1,755 | 915-587-4408 |
Understanding Funeral Costs in El Paso
Below is a plain-English breakdown of every line item you'll see on a funeral home's General Price List (GPL) — required by the FTC Funeral Rule to be provided on request.
Basic Services Fee — avg $1,542 in El Paso
The funeral home's non-declinable charge, required for every funeral regardless of services chosen. Covers the funeral director's expertise, 24/7 availability, coordination with cemeteries and crematories, and facility overhead. You cannot opt out of this fee.
Direct Cremation — avg $1,652 in El Paso
The most affordable option. The body is cremated shortly after death with no embalming, no viewing, and no formal service. The ashes are returned to the family in a basic container. Families often hold a separate memorial service later at a location of their choice. In El Paso, prices start as low as $500.
Traditional Burial
The most comprehensive option — includes embalming, viewing or visitation, a formal funeral service, and burial in a casket. Does not include the cemetery plot, grave opening/closing fees, or the headstone, which are billed separately by the cemetery.
Embalming — typically $500–$900
The preservation of remains to slow decomposition. Required for open-casket viewings and for remains transported across state lines. Not required by law if you choose direct cremation or immediate burial without viewing. Funeral homes cannot require embalming without a valid reason.
Viewing / Visitation — typically $400–$600
Use of the funeral home's facilities and staff for an open-casket viewing before the service. Separate from the funeral ceremony fee. Families can choose a viewing without a formal service, or skip it entirely with a memorial-only service.
Transfer / Removal — typically $300–$500
The fee to transport the deceased from the place of death (hospital, home, nursing facility) to the funeral home. Usually covers a local radius; additional mileage fees apply for transfers outside the area.
Funeral Ceremony — typically $400–$600
Use of the funeral home's chapel or ceremony room for the service itself, plus staff coordination. You can hold the service at a church, cemetery, or other venue to avoid this fee.
What's NOT included in funeral home prices
Cemetery plot or mausoleum niche, grave opening and closing fees, death certificates (typically $10–$25 each; you'll need 5–10 copies), clergy or officiant honorarium, flowers, obituary placement, and the headstone or grave marker — all are billed separately.
